.terms{min-height:80svh;padding:0 calc(var(--nav-size)*.5);padding-top:calc(var(--nav-size)*1.5);color:var(--text-color);max-width:1200px;margin:0 auto;font-family:Arial,sans-serif}.terms-header{margin-bottom:calc(var(--nav-size)*.5);text-align:center;padding-bottom:calc(var(--nav-size)*.3);border-bottom:1px solid var(--border-color,#0000001a)}.terms-title{font-size:calc(var(--nav-size)*.5);margin-bottom:calc(var(--nav-size)*.1);color:var(--fg-blue);font-weight:700}.terms-subtitle{font-size:calc(var(--nav-size)*.25);color:var(--text-color-accent,#777)}.terms-container{gap:calc(var(--nav-size)*.5);margin:calc(var(--nav-size)*.5) 0;display:flex}.terms-navigation{top:calc(var(--nav-size)*1.2);background-color:var(--bg-page);border-radius:var(--border-radius);width:25%;padding:calc(var(--nav-size)*.3);max-height:calc(100vh - var(--nav-size)*2);align-self:flex-start;position:sticky;overflow-y:auto;box-shadow:0 2px 8px #0000000d}.terms-navigation h3{font-size:calc(var(--nav-size)*.3);margin-bottom:calc(var(--nav-size)*.2);padding-bottom:calc(var(--nav-size)*.1);border-bottom:1px solid var(--border-color,#0000001a)}.terms-navigation ul{margin:0;padding:0;list-style-type:none}.terms-navigation li{margin-bottom:calc(var(--nav-size)*.15)}.terms-navigation button{color:var(--text-color);font-size:calc(var(--nav-size)*.2);text-align:left;cursor:pointer;padding:calc(var(--nav-size)*.1);border-radius:var(--border-radius);background:0 0;border:none;width:100%;transition:all .2s}.terms-navigation button:hover{color:var(--fg-blue);background-color:#4f9cf91a}.terms-navigation li.active button{background-color:var(--fg-blue);color:var(--text-color-inv,white);font-weight:500}.terms-content{width:75%}.terms-section{margin-bottom:calc(var(--nav-size)*.5);padding-bottom:calc(var(--nav-size)*.3);border-bottom:1px solid var(--border-color,#0000000d);display:flex}.terms-section:last-child{border-bottom:none}.section-icon{font-size:calc(var(--nav-size)*.4);margin-right:calc(var(--nav-size)*.3);height:calc(var(--nav-size)*.6);width:calc(var(--nav-size)*.6);background-color:#4f9cf91a;border-radius:50%;flex-shrink:0;justify-content:center;align-items:center;display:flex}.section-content{flex-grow:1}.section-content h2{font-size:calc(var(--nav-size)*.35);margin-bottom:calc(var(--nav-size)*.2);color:var(--text-color);position:relative}.section-content h3{font-size:calc(var(--nav-size)*.25);margin-bottom:calc(var(--nav-size)*.1);color:var(--text-color)}.section-content p{margin-bottom:calc(var(--nav-size)*.2);font-size:calc(var(--nav-size)*.25);line-height:1.5}.section-content ul{margin-bottom:calc(var(--nav-size)*.2);padding-left:calc(var(--nav-size)*.4)}.section-content li{margin-bottom:calc(var(--nav-size)*.1);font-size:calc(var(--nav-size)*.25);line-height:1.5}.terms-footer{text-align:center;margin-top:calc(var(--nav-size)*.5);padding-top:calc(var(--nav-size)*.3);color:var(--text-color-accent,#777);font-size:calc(var(--nav-size)*.2)}@media (max-width:768px){.terms-container{flex-direction:column}.terms-navigation{width:100%;margin-bottom:calc(var(--nav-size)*.3);position:relative;top:0}.terms-content{width:100%}.terms-section{flex-direction:column}.section-icon{margin-bottom:calc(var(--nav-size)*.2);align-self:flex-start}}
